Baked Stuffed Fish Recipe

Ingredients:

1 whole fish weighing 3-4 lbs
3 tsp. margarine
Salt and pepper to taste
1 garlic clove, minced
1 large onion, thinly sliced
2 c. bread crumbs
1/2 chopped onion
1 hot pepper
2 tsp. lime or lemon juice
1 tomato sliced

Directions:

Split the fish lengthwise to expose the cavity. Season the fish inside and outside with a mixture of 1 tbsp margarine, salt, pepper and garlic, let stand while preparing stuffing. In a small pan, heat 2 tbsp of margarine saute half of the onions until soft, add bread crumbs, chopped onions, hot pepper, lime juice, salt and pepper. The consistency of the stuffing must be moist. Fill cavity of the fish with stuffing, secure edges with skewers or sew together. Place fish in a greased baking dish. Arrange remaining onion slices and tomatoes over fish, sprinkle with bread crumbs. Add 1 cup of water to dish. Bake for 30-40 minutes at 400 degrees.

Preparation Time:

30-40 minutes
